Gaston Lucien Houellebecq<br>Sexe : Homme<br>Naissance : 12 nov 1901 - Paris, Paris 18‘, SEINE<br>Décès : 29 juillet 1968 - Paris, Paris 4‘, SEINE<br>Parents : Alphonse Virgile Joseph Dupont, Adélina Célina Théotiste Dupont (née Houellebecq)<br>Frères et sœurs : Hélène Julie Dupont, Fernand Albert Dupont, Henri Jean Houellebecq, Alphonsine Dupont
